Found a free dispersed camping area within the Mt Baker National Forest along NF-12. This free dispersed campsite is big rig friendly and is the site of an old quarry. This free dispersed camping area in the Mt Baker-Snoqualmie National Forest has a few established fire rings and a view of nearby mountains. Access via National Forest Road NF-12 was also big rig friendly. There was no cellular service at this location for Verizon, AT&T, and T-Mobile. The grid coordinates for this free camping location are as follows: 48.669163, -121.728079
